How Pro Traffic Control Solutions Save Money
Many people don’t realise how effective traffic control can be in saving money in the long run. Here’s how:
1. Minimising Delays and Improving Efficiency
When traffic is managed properly, vehicles move more smoothly, and fewer delays occur. This results in:
- Faster Commuting: A well-implemented traffic plan allows cars to move quicker, which reduces the time spent stuck in traffic.
- Fuel Savings: Reduced idling in traffic means less fuel consumption, which can save drivers money.
- Reduced Vehicle Wear and Tear: A smoother commute results in less strain on vehicles, reducing the need for maintenance and repair.
For businesses in Darwin, this means employees and deliveries can arrive on time, helping operations run smoothly.
2. Lowering Construction and Road Maintenance Costs
When roadworks are managed with professional traffic control solutions, the work can be done faster and more efficiently, leading to lower costs:
- Faster Completion of Roadworks: Well-managed traffic control ensures that projects move forward without unnecessary delays, cutting down on the overall project time.
- Less Risk of Accidents: Proper traffic control helps prevent accidents in construction zones, which can lead to costly delays and legal issues.
By saving time and reducing accidents, traffic control helps keep roadwork projects within budget.
3. Reducing Accident Costs
Accidents are a significant cost to both individuals and cities. By implementing professional traffic control, the risk of accidents decreases. This leads to:
- Lower Insurance Premiums: Fewer accidents result in fewer insurance claims, which helps lower premiums for both individuals and businesses.
- Reduced Emergency Response Costs: Effective traffic management helps reduce the need for emergency services in the event of accidents.
Effective traffic control measures prevent accidents, saving both money and lives.

The Cost of Traffic Congestion in Australia
To better understand the importance of effective traffic control solutions in Darwin, let’s look at some figures related to traffic congestion in Australia. These stats highlight the impact of poor traffic management on both time and money:
Statistic Impact Average cost of traffic congestion to the Australian economy per year \$16.5 billion (Source: Australian Automobile Association) Percentage of Australian commuters who report experiencing traffic congestion daily 35% of commuters (Source: Australian Bureau of Statistics) Average time wasted in traffic per person per year 80 hours (Source: National Transport Commission) Percentage of Australians who think traffic management can reduce congestion 60% agree on the need for better management (Source: NRMA)
These statistics show just how costly poor traffic management can be for both individuals and the economy. Investing in traffic control in Darwin can lead to significant savings and better mobility for the community.
